cyclohexyl (4-nitrophenyl) carbonate synthesis

1synthesis methods
-

Yield:176787-42-1 91%

Reaction Conditions:

with pyridine in tetrahydrofuran at 0 - 20; for 3.5 h;

Steps:

43.A 43A.

43A. Cyclohexyl 4-nitrophenyl carbonate To a solution of cyclohexanol (1.0 g, 10 mmol) in THF (20 mL) at 0° C. was added pyridine (0.97 mL, 12 mmol). After 5 min stirring under N2, a solution of 4-nitrophenyl chloroformate (2.2 g, 11 mmol) in THF (15 mL) was added slowly. After addition, the reaction mixture was stirred at 0° C. for 30 min, and then at RT for 3 h. The precipitate was filtered, the filtrate was concentrated. The resulting residue was chromatographed (40 g silica gel) eluding with EtOAc (0-20%) in hexanes to give the title compound (2.4 g, 91%) as a white solid.
